The "Survivor" Test: Surviving the Real Web
We put LexPixel through a battery of tests including Gaussian blur, JPEG noise, cropping, and color jitter. We compared results against standard LSB (Least Significant Bit) watermarks and open-source research baselines.Key Finding 1: Robustness to Cropping
Where LSB watermarking degrades rapidly with even minor cropping, LexPixel's neural signature demonstrates significantly higher resilience. The signal is distributed across the video structure rather than stored in fragile high-frequency data.Key Finding 2: Color Space Resilience
Convert your video to grayscale? Apply a "sepia" filter? LexPixel still reads. Our signature is baked into the luminance signals that survive even radical color grading.Key Finding 3: Ghosting and Quality
Many watermark research models introduce visible artifacts (ghosting).
